Terion, Inc. Completes Wireless Communication System Backed by Transportation Industry Partners
    MELBOURNE, Fla., March 10 -- Terion, Inc. announced that
Penske Capital Partners and a group of other transportation industry companies
recently made a substantial cash investment in Terion, becoming equity
partners.
    Terion, Inc. was originally incorporated in 1994 as "Flash Comm, Inc.",
with a mission to become a leading provider of mobile information solutions
using proprietary two way wireless communications.  The assets of the company
include patents and other intellectual property originally developed by Harris
Corporation for the U.S. Government.  Terion has adapted the technology to
commercial application, and is currently focusing its product development and
business strategy toward meeting the needs of transportation customers.
    In addition to Penske Capital Partners, other new investors include Delphi
Automotive Systems, Detroit Diesel Corporation, KteCom, LLC, a company
controlled by Knight Transportation, and Madison Venture Corporation of
Vancouver, Canada.  The Madison Venture Corporation will participate in
development of the Canadian market.  These companies join Harris Venture First
Associates of Melbourne as strategic equity partners.
    In addition to gaining financial and management strength from the new
investors, Terion will use the distribution and service networks of companies
affiliated with Penske Capital Partners, such as Penske Truck Leasing and
Detroit Diesel Corporation.
    Terion's unique messaging system uses proprietary digital high frequency
("DHF") signal processing, which is capable of transmitting reliably to
receiving stations hundreds of miles apart.  The system uses a Global
Positioning System ("GPS") for precise location/tracking information.  Terry
L. Scott, Terion, Inc. Chairman, stated "Our land-based network provides full
geographic coverage at a much lower cost than expensive satellite
communications technology.  The transportation industry will finally have a
more affordable communications alternative that delivers both great quality
and excellent service."
    Knight Transportation is a regional truckload carrier and is a leader in
efficiency and operations management, posting operating ratios among the best
in the trucking industry.  Kevin Knight, Chief Executive Officer, stated "It
is clear to me that Terion has outstanding technology and the right business
vision.  We believe Terion's approach has the best fit for our strategy and
business goals."
    Penske Capital Partners, L.L.C. is an organization formed to undertake
acquisitions in the transportation industry.  Participating through Penske
Capital Partners in this investment are Penske Corporation, Chase Capital
Partners, and Aon Corporation.
    Terion, Inc., headquartered in Melbourne, Florida, currently serves
evaluation customers in the southeastern United States, and plans to begin its
nationwide mobile messaging commercial launch in 1999.
